I think one of my favorite afternoon and nights was the time we spent in downtown Melbourne. There was much to see and do.
We toured the Melbourne Formula 1 Grand Prix race track near the middle of the city. It was not race time, so the course was in uses for regular traffic. It must be a great event to see, with the urban setting and the F1 cars whizzing about. I hear however the track in Sydney is a bit nicer (KIDDING).
The area I spent the most time in was on the river front that divided the city. I noticed a great deal of public art which was on display everywhere. For a large City it was extremely clean and I always felt safe (except for when “you know” was having one of his “episodes”).
The City at night came alive. The skyline really had a lot of high end custom lighting. It even had a pyrotechnics show ever hour, where 10 (I think), 30 foot high monoliths spewed massive flames into the air.
I could have could have spent my entire time in the City area. There was so much that we did not see; such as Museums, Australian football, the tennis matches and horse racing. All reasons to come back.
